Bowl resistance to temperature

Food processor containers can be divided into three categories: low temperature resistant, high temperature resistant, impact resistant. The former allow, if necessary, to freeze pate, juice or minced meat directly in the bowl up to -50 degrees. The second group can withstand up to +80 degrees, but it is not safe to pour boiling water into such a container. Impact-resistant bowls won't fail if accidentally dropped, but they can shatter if you're intentionally testing them.

Choosing the power of the food processor

The power of a food processor is one of the defining characteristics of its work, however, it cannot be estimated without correlation with the volume of the bowl. The fact is that the power of the combine is, in other words, the amount of processed product in one go. For this reason, it is essential that the power ratio of your machine is ideal in relation to the size of the bowl. The optimal ratio is 300 watts per 1.5 liters; 400 W per 2 liters; 700 W for 3 liters. Therefore, if you are faced with choosing two models with the same volume, give preference to where the power is higher.

Volume and material of the bowl

Food processor bowls are made from three types of materials:

  • plastic;
  • glass;
  • metal.

The most common plastic bowls. They are light, practical, and if the plastic is of high quality, then they are quite durable. Plastic can be put in the microwave, in the refrigerator, it is not afraid of sudden changes in temperature.

Glass looks beautiful, aesthetically pleasing, but is afraid of impacts. If you accidentally drop such a bowl on a tiled floor, you can say goodbye to it forever. Glass does not tolerate sudden temperature fluctuations. The material may burst if you remove the glass bowl from the refrigerator and immediately pour something hot into it. In addition, the glass bowl is very heavy.

The most wear-resistant material is metal. But harvesters with high-quality stainless steel bowls are expensive. Typically, such models are made for professional use, and not for the home. Cheap metal can oxidize, succumb to corrosion, rust. Do not covet aluminum bowls: although they do not rust, they are easily scratched and deformed.


About the size and usable volume of the bowls

The higher the motor power of the device, the larger its bowl. The total volume of the tank is different from the usable volume. That is, if 2 liters of liquid fit into the bowl, filling it to the brim, it will be impossible to process such an amount: everything will be sprayed in different directions. The useful volume in such a "vessel" will be approximately 1.5 liters.

On each bowl there are measured divisions by which it is worth navigating. Also, do not forget about the mass of each product. For example, in a one and a half liter bowl of a food processor, you can easily process about 2 kg of dry food, but only 700 grams of dough will fit in it.

Large bowls have a minimum recommended weight for recycling. If you put in it less than the specified volume, then everything will literally be smeared on the walls. In this respect, high-quality models contain two bowls in their kit - a large and a small one.

Power

The power level of the units varies from 100 to 2000 watts. The efficiency of the device depends entirely on this indicator. Power determines characteristics such as engine endurance, speed of operations.

For domestic use, power in the range of 600-700 watts is quite enough. A compact device can have a power rating in the range of 150-400 watts. Anything over 800W is geared towards high loads and professional use.

However, the power must match the size of the bowl. For example, a model with a maximum power of 400 W is able to qualitatively interact with a bowl of up to 2 liters. If such a device has a 3 liter bowl, then the products will be processed more slowly and worse.

Speed ​​and modes

The number of engine revolutions for combines at the minimum speed can be 20-30 per minute, at the maximum - up to 12000.

The speed is usually divided into several modes, the role of control is played by buttons, toggle switches or sliders.

According to experts, the best option for household models is the speed in the range of 8-10 thousand rpm. If the maximum speed is below 5000, then you should not expect much from such a combine.

The number of modes can be from 3-5 to 20. The more there are, the more convenient it is to select the desired speed for processing certain products.

Modern models, in addition to the usual speed modes, have additional:

  1. Pulse mode. This option is intended for short-term operation. The motor spins as long as the user presses the button. The harder the pressure, the higher the speed. The mode is convenient for activities such as crushing ice, quick mixing of cocktails or other ingredients.
  2. Turbo mode. Increases the speed of the activated mode several times. Useful in the preparation of cocktails, when at the end of the batch you need to give a thick foam.

It is recommended to choose those models in which the speed control is smooth. Engine wear in such devices is much slower. High-quality models have a function such as overload protection. The device switches itself off if the motor gets too hot and the operating time is exceeded.

Protection

Combines may or may not have protection against misplaced attachments and overheating.

Overload protection (overheating) involves the presence of a special fuse that detects the heating temperature of the electric motor and turns it off if the indicator reaches a critical value. Protection is provided in almost all, even the cheapest, food processors, although some Chinese devices of unknown brands may not be available. If the combine does not provide overload protection, then you cannot buy it.

Fool proof is a useful option to prevent injury. If the user has installed the attachments incorrectly, then the protection will not allow the combine to turn on and it will not start working until the attachments are installed correctly. Most often, this option is available only in expensive models, it is not found in cheap ones.
